The picture I included today is the "before" picture of one of the projects for 2010, a soccer field for the children. The house in the picture is being torn down, Margaret's old house, and the ground is being leveled. Donations have already paid for the grading and contributions next year will pay for the fencing and field. Along with the soccer field our plans for 2010 are to build at least one other home, either do some building or remodeling at a primary school, expand on the home garden project, continue with the sewing and cottage type industries out of the community center and working in the community with the families and of course get our creche up and running.
